RANGE Leather travel Pipe case review

Hello Gentlemen,

I present to you a review of the RANGE leather pipe case.

I just recently acquired it and I must say upon opening the box I was greeted by a smell of fine leather shoes, it was quite wonderful. I then proceeded to pick it up and I could not believe the quality of this item, the leather is thick, it is supple and the natural color only adds to its beauty, it honestly felt like a beautifully broken in quality baseball glove (I should know as I collect vintage gloves) with heavy duty stitching.

As I began to stuff my items into it I felt a tight fit, which of course was expected and with use the leather will stretch to your liking so it was nothing to worry about. I packed in what I had on hand just to get a test fit and it certainly serves it purpose.

I knew there were other choices for a case but I didn't want a "bag" I wanted something with compartments, as I take my smoking equipment with me everyday and didn't want my items rattling around while I'm driving in rough terrain.

Needless to say this was the answer to exactly what I was looking for.

The case can hold two small pipes or one large one as the belt that holds it in place has two notches just in case you want to pack your huge Neerup LOL.

There is also plenty of compartments to put your long stem matches, regular Bic Lighters and or anything else your heart desires. It also contains a perfectly sized pocket to fit a zippo lighter and your pipe tools too. The little loop in the center will snuggle your pipe cleaners without problem down to the very last one as it is nice and tight.

I have no complaints as of yet because I will surely put it to work on a daily basis and touch back on my future findings. The guys at RANGE were also kind enough to supply a small tin of leather conditioner to keep your case nice and healthy.
